Rajasthan High Court
Jagat Narayan, J.
Mst. Jaikaur - Appellant
Versus
Nand Singh - Respondents
S.B. Civil Misc. Appeal No. 719 of 1966
Decided On : July 06, 1966
2. In civil suit the court fee payable on a memorandum of appeal against a decree is the same as that payable on the plaint under Article 1 of schedule 1. But the court fee payable on a memorandum of appeal from an order is prescribed under Article 3 to schedule 2. The court fee payable on a memorandum of appeal to the High Court from an order of the subordinate court is Rs. 5/- where the value of the suit is less than Rs. 1000/- and is Rs. 10/- in other cases.
3. It does not appear to have been the intention of the legislature that a memorandum of appeal against an interlocutory order in proceedings under the Indian Succession Act should be taxed under Article 4 to schedule 1. In this connection the decision J.M. Rodrigues vs. A.N. Mathias (1) may be referred to.
4. I accordingly hold that a memorandum of appeal against interlocutory order in proceedings under the Indian Succession Act, 1925 should be taxed under Article 3 of schedule 2. The court fee payable in the present case is thus Rs. 10/-. One weeks time is allowed to the appellant to make up the deficiency.
